The late Bobby DeNicola is the creator of the Puje, (pronounced pudgy). He devised a way to build a hybrid horn from stock trumpet and cornet parts. His horns were reasonably priced and played well, but retained a certain hand-built aesthetic. One unique feature of the Puje is a thumb-controlled tuning slide that tunes the whole horn.
Built in Palouse, Washington in 2016.
This particular horn has some custom engraving as pictured, and comes with several leadpipe options. The valves have a great fast action and feel very comfortable.
Leadpipe #1 - Stock leadpipe, general purpose bright, jazz lead
Leadpipe #2 - Diffused, darker
Leadpipe #3 - Sparkle/brilliance, classical
Leadpipe #4 - Similar to #1 but more open, faster taper thicker wall pipe, moves more air.
